"WOW" I just had a chance to shoot the Hornady FTX .458" 325gr bullets that I bought from todbartel in Vanderhoof out of my 22" barreled T/C Contender 45-70 carbine and to say that I am happy with their performance so far is an understatement.
Average velocity was 1897fps to 1917fps and the first 3 shots @ 50 yards were 2 1/2" high and made one hole reached out to 100 yards and with my old eyes and only a Vari X 11 1-4X Leupold scope on 4X grouped just over 1 1/2" - 2" max and they were still 2 1/2" high.
Did my normal hold over top of the duplex post dead on the 210 meter gong that normally hits appr 2" high and hit way over the gong aimed 1/2 way between the reticule and the post hit dead on so they definately fly flatter than a flat nose 300gr bullet.
Thinking I need a higher magnification 2.5- 8X Boone & Crocket or 2-7 Compact LR reticule scope to take advantage of the flatter tragectory should be able to pop deer this fall out to 300 yards...
